			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://iseebias.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/03/The_Politico_Frontpage_2007-02-15.jpg"><img src="http://iseebias.com/wp-content/uploads/2011/03/The_Politico_Frontpage_2007-02-15-150x150.jpg" alt="" title="The_Politico_Frontpage_2007-02-15" width="150" height="150" class="alignleft size-thumbnail wp-image-26" /></a>LONDON – Less than two months before a fairytale wedding anticipated by much of the world, Britain&#8217;s royal family finds itself fighting an inconvenient distraction: revelations that Prince Andrew, the queen&#8217;s second son, is friends with a convicted sex offender, was photographed with a teenage prostitute, and has been accused of ties to Moammar Gadhafi&#8217;s Libyan regime.</p>
<p>The Duke of York also hosted the son of the Tunisian dictator shortly before a popular uprising drove him from power — and the buildup of embarrassment has sparked calls that he be stripped of his role as special U.K. trade representative.</p>
<p>Buckingham Palace is in damage control mode as it attempts to keep the public&#8217;s focus on the April 29 wedding between Prince William and tabloid favorite Kate Middleton, his college sweetheart.</p>
<p>British officials have rallied to Andrew&#8217;s defense. The foreign secretary expressed his &#8220;confidence&#8221; in Andrew on Sunday, and a U.K. trade official voiced support for the prince to remain in the position, saying he does a &#8220;very valuable job.&#8221;</p>
